PLC采用二进制的主要原因可归纳为以下四点,涵盖硬件特性、编程效率、系统兼容性及可靠性:
硬件与电路基础 PLC内部由微处理器和开关电路组成,二进制(0和1)直接对应电路的“开/关”状态,简化了逻辑运算和信号处理。例如,传感器触发状态用0表示无信号,1表示有信号,与硬件实现高度匹配。
运算速度与效率
二进制逻辑运算(如与门、或门)在硬件层面实现最优化,处理速度远超其他进制。同时,位操作(如位移、取反)在二进制下更高效,显著提升PLC的实时控制能力。
编程语言与兼容性
PLC编程语言(如梯形图、指令列表)底层均转换为二进制代码执行。二进制确保了不同编程语言与硬件指令集的兼容性,便于工程师快速开发和调试程序。
可靠性与误差控制
二进制系统无歧义,避免了十进制或十六进制可能出现的进制转换错误。此外,电子元件(如晶体管)仅能识别高电平和低电平,进一步保障了信号传输的稳定性。
总结:
二进制是PLC实现高效、稳定控制的基石,其底层硬件特性、编程效率及系统兼容性使其成为工业自动化领域的核心选择。